Publisher's Synopsis

Duty. Economy. Honesty. Liberality. Self-control. These are the building blocks of a prosperous, joyful life, according to James Allen, one of the most popular writers in the fields of inspiration at the turn of the 20th century, and here, in this wise little book, he shares the simple, practical methods to put them into action. Allen's gentle guidance and sensible advice has been moving and motivating readers for a century, as his words continue to be as insightful and useful today as they were when they were first published in 1913. British author and pop philosopher JAMES ALLEN (1864-1912) retired from the business world to pursue a life of writing and contemplation. Best known for As a Man Thinketh, he authored many other books about the power of thought including The Way of Peace, The Mastery of Destiny, and Entering the Kingdom.
